Maurice Ravel's cycle Histoires Naturelles (Tales of Nature) sung by Nan Merriman on December 2, 1960 with Bruno Maderna conducting the Sinfonie Orchester des Bayerischen Rundfunks.

In part I you will hear the first two of five songs.
